Roanoke, Virginia, has a deep railroad heritage, with the Virginia and Tennessee Railroad arriving in the 1850s, transforming the city into a key transportation hub. The historic Virginian Railway Passenger Station, built in 1909, played a significant role in passenger rail service until 1956 and is now a National Historic Landmark. Today, the Virginia Museum of Transportation showcases Roanoke’s railroad legacy, featuring exhibits of locomotives and other artifacts that highlight the region’s vital role in American rail history.
